This is actually the use that a number of private pilots I know personally - they fly an unfamiliar route in the simulator.
Yes it’s not a professional flying simulator but it’s good enough to get an idea of where you’re going, what you’re doin, what you’ll see and it helps tremendously especially when you’re flying VFR if you don’t have GPS.
